The road race in Aversa that bridges sport with the memory of the Julian-Dalmatian exodus
The Corsa del Ricordo is a road race held in Aversa, in the heart of the Caserta province, Campania. The event is part of a national circuit launched in Rome with the goal of linking sports activity to the memory of a painful chapter in Italian history: the Julian-Dalmatian exodus and the tragedy of the foibe. Running thus becomes a symbolic gesture, a way to remember through sport and to pass on the value of memory to new generations.
The race follows a route of approximately 10 kilometers (9.9 km) within Parco Salvino Pozzi and along the surrounding streets of Aversa's town center. Athletes gather in the early morning, with the start and finish lines located within the city park, one of the green lungs of the Norman town. The circuit, which consists of multiple laps, is designed to accommodate both competitive runners and enthusiasts who wish to experience the event with a spirit of participation.
The event is organized by ASD ASI Polisportiva Bellona in conjunction with the ASI Provincial Committee of Caserta and the Campania Regional Committee, in collaboration with the National Association of Venezia Giulia and Dalmatia (ANVGD). The official presentation is held annually in the Sala del Ricordo at the Aversa Town Hall, highlighting the bond between the event and the local administration. Beyond the athletic dimension, the Corsa del Ricordo preserves and shares the history of the Istrian, Fiume, and Dalmatian exiles.
Now in its third edition in Aversa, the event has established itself as one of the most heartfelt running appointments in the Caserta area during the month of July. The high turnout, with athletes from numerous sports clubs across Campania, confirms the event's ability to combine competition, social engagement, and civic commitment. The most recent edition also paid tribute to Sandro Giorgi, a historic promoter and organizer of the event who recently passed away.
The third edition of the Corsa del Ricordo in Aversa was held on Sunday, July 12, 2026, at Parco Salvino Pozzi. Athletes gathered from 7:00 AM, with the race starting at 8:30 AM on a 9.9 km track consisting of multiple laps within the park and along the surrounding streets.
The event, organized by ASD ASI Polisportiva Bellona with the ASI Provincial Committee of Caserta and the Campania Regional Committee, in collaboration with the ANVGD, was presented on Thursday, July 9, in the Sala del Ricordo at the Aversa Town Hall. This edition paid tribute to Sandro Giorgi, the historic organizer of the race who recently passed away.
